North Cornwall

Tregeare House is a Grade II-listed, Palladian-style mansion set in an exceptional private country estate that’s surrounded by beautiful parkland and a glorious, sweeping driveway.

You’ll find this incredible five-bedroom behemoth in 215 acres of private land in the unspoilt North Cornish countryside. This place also has a working farm and equestrian facilities.

The secluded property boasts a rich history, too. Its first recorded owners were the Baron family and the house is believed to have been built by Jasper Baron and completed in the 1790s.

South Cornwall

It’s the revered music studio that’s been part of Britpop folklore for decades and now you can ensure its rich history will Live Forever.

The Old Sawmills in Cornwall is where Oasis recorded their debut album Definitely, Maybe and the iconic studio has also hosted the likes of Stone Roses, The Verve and Muse.

Now the historic seven-bedroom property, a truly unique waterside home that’s only accessible via boat or by foot, is on the market for a cool £2.25million.
